In France, a 16-year-old girl in an attempt to imitate the lifestyle and behavior of the characters of the successful American TV series Euphoria, gave up her last breath as she took an excessive amount of medication.
The events took place at the house of the 14-year-old cousin of the girl, on Friday night (21/1) to Saturday (22/1), at Tonans, a small town in the southwest France. The two teenagers were found unconscious in their bedroom the next morning, according to what a source close to the authorities’ investigations told the French Agency.
The emergency services failed to resuscitate the 16-year-old girl and her cousin is being treated, without, however, her life being in danger. According to the first data of the research, the two teenagers wanted to imitate the behavior of the protagonists of the Euphoria series.
Its production HBO shows the difficulties faced by a young ex-drug addict – played by the actress Zentagia – and her friends from high school.
On January 9, hours before the premiere of the 2nd season of the series Euphoria at USA, the Zentagia warned her fans that the series is intended for adult audiences.
“I know I’ve said it before, but I want to tell everyone again that Euphoria is for adults. “This season, perhaps even more so than the previous one, is very moving and deals with issues that can be difficult to watch,” the 25-year-old actress wrote in her account on Instagram, which has 125 million followers.
